Key Performance Drivers

Engineering Excellence: Independent lab testing confirms the Air Max 90’s superior shock absorption (107 SA) and energy return (54.7%), significantly outperforming category averages [2]. The visible Air-Sole unit combined with Nike’s proprietary foam technology delivers exceptional all-day comfort, making it the preferred choice for both athletic and casual wear.

Cultural Resonance: Originally designed by Tinker Hatfield in 1990, the Air Max 90 has maintained relevance through strategic collaborations with streetwear brands and cultural icons [3]. Recent partnerships with regional designers have expanded its global appeal while maintaining its authentic 90s aesthetic.
